The Main Idea
The ZebraNet Wildlife Tracker is an application to track zebras on the field
Special GPS equipped collars are attached to zebras.
Main operations
MonitoringSensor nodes are required to detect and track the
movement states of mobile objects
ReportingThe nodes that sense the objects need to report their
discoveries to the applications
These two operations are interleaved during the entire object tracking process

ZebraNet vs. Other Sensor Nets
– Track animals long term and over long distances– All sensing nodes are mobile– Large area: 100’s-1000s sq kilometers– “Coarse-Grained” nodes– GPS on-board– Long-running and autonomous.
) A Day in the life of a Zebra
Two kinds of Zebras
Grevy’s zebra Forms large loosely-bounded herds
Plains zebra More common Forms tight-knit uni-male multi-female ”harems” Possible to add collar just to the male From time to time meet up with other zebras to
form herds, for an example at water holes
) A Day in the life of a Zebra
Movement patterns Grazing Graze-walking Fast-moving
Zebras spend most day grazing and head for water about once a day
Zebras tend not to have long periods of motionless sleep
